Explore the profound ideas of Bernard Nieuwentyt in "Religious Philosopher," originally published in Dutch in 1715 and reissued in its 1724 English translation. This remarkable work, now available in a paperback edition from Cambridge University Press, spans 332 pages and delves into the intersection of science and faith. Nieuwentyt, a notable philosopher and theologian (1654–1718), presents compelling arguments that the rigorous study of the natural world can coexist harmoniously with religious belief. His insights not only shaped his contemporaries but also significantly influenced later thinkers, including William Paley and his contributions to natural theology.
